Transaction 9501179174eba715e15a83b306342036711403d081901ca7f3c0290767acfdd1

1 Input
2 Outputs
  • 9501179174eba715e15a83b306342036711403d081901ca7f3c0290767acfdd1:0
  • value  10551580
    address  1GPjqH3TYUge3w7TP4MkpA38tXwGW5bWWW
  • 9501179174eba715e15a83b306342036711403d081901ca7f3c0290767acfdd1:1
  • value  26081395660
    address  1CHDZe6oanEzMfqv8P6LZzmF2jEs71hfCY